Vintage Hitchcock, Radio Play by Joe Landry
Three Hitchcock's for the price of one in our January section.
Alfred Hitchcock is one of the most well known and influential film makers of all time. Here we have three of Hitchcock's stories brought to life by Joe Landry's radio play interpretations. Watch the plays brought to life with live on-stage sound effects.
The Lodger is set in a foggy London and captures a dark, shadowy, and threatening world in which newsboys shout out the latest headlines of murder.
Sabotage is again set in London. Endangered by political mania, plans are afoot to create widespread panic by setting off a bomb.
The finale, The 39 Steps, is the masterful blend of thriller, comedy, and romance, where Richard Hannay must save England from its enemies and negotiate a precarious romance with Pamela!
